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ival – Characteristics

Mature Size: The mature size of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ival is about 24-36 inches (60-90 cm) in height and spread. Evergreen or deciduous: This plant is deciduous. What position does it like: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ival prefers full sun to partial shade. Shape – Plant Characteristics: It forms a bushy and delicate cloud-like appearance with numerous small, white flowers. Hardy or not Hardy: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ival is considered hardy in most regions. Diseases: Generally, it is a disease-resistant plant and not susceptible to many common plant diseases.

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ival – Planting Instructions

Sowing Time: It is best to sow the seeds in late winter or early spring. Instructions: Sow the seeds in well-draining soil, lightly covering them with a thin layer of soil. Keep the soil consistently moist until germination occurs. Trench Preparation: Prepare a shallow trench, about 1 inch deep, and sow the seeds evenly along the trench. Instructions: Water the seeds regularly, ensuring the soil stays moist but not waterlogged. Positioning of Plants: Choose a sunny spot in your garden for planting Gypsophila Paniculata White Festival. Plant Spacing: Space the plants about 12-18 inches (30-45 cm) apart to allow for adequate growth and air circulation. Pruning: Prune the plant after flowering to remove spent blooms and maintain its shape.

Soil: This Baby’s Breath variety thrives in well-draining, loamy soil. It can tolerate slightly alkaline to neutral pH levels. It is essential to avoid waterlogged soil to prevent root rot and other water-related problems.

Flowering Season: ‘White Festival’ typically blooms from early to mid-summer, showcasing masses of dainty white flowers that form airy and delicate sprays. Its long-lasting flowers make it a fantastic choice for providing continuous interest in the garden.

Uses: Gypsophila paniculata ‘White Festival’ is a versatile plant that finds numerous uses in the Irish climate. Its delicate appearance makes it a favorite for floral arrangements, often serving as a filler to complement larger blooms. In the garden, it creates a soft, romantic ambiance and pairs beautifully with other summer-flowering perennials and annuals. Additionally, ‘White Festival’ can be utilized for wedding decorations, bouquets, and other floral crafts.

In the Irish climate, Baby’s Breath can be successfully grown with proper care and attention to its sunlight and soil requirements. Its ability to thrive in sunny positions and its appeal in floral design and garden aesthetics make it a lovely addition to any garden or landscape.
